**Crash Report Pipeline — Triage Basics**

When a Flintley mobile crash report fails to appear in the Quarrel dashboard, first check the ingest queue lag metric. If lag exceeds ten minutes, the symbolication workers are likely backed up; restarting them clears most stalls. Do not re-upload dSYM bundles manually, as duplicates confuse the dedupe stage. For symbolication failures tied to a specific release, escalate to the Pipelines rotation. The full triage checklist lives on the internal page below.

runbook for yahog-yagaf: https://superset.nelvrogrid.test/deploy/issue/issue/secrets/view/spaces/pages/2e36c109983dc36bf722670c

## Further reading

Heads up, plugin folks: every image that passes through the Snapforge upload pipeline gets its EXIF data scrubbed before your hooks ever see it. GPS coordinates, serial numbers, the works — all gone. If your plugin needs orientation data, grab the normalized field we preserve instead of poking at raw tags. The full list of stripped versus preserved fields is on the internal page here:

operations page: https://confluence.lumicsys.internal/projects/display/projects/display

== Transport: Calibration Weight Batch CW-7 ==

Scope: twelve certified calibration weights from the Drellan Metrology Lab to the Harwick annex. Each weight is sealed in a numbered transit case. Do not open cases; breaking a seal voids certification. Use the padded trolley only. Courier: Stonegate Freight, booked for Wednesday, 08:30. Shift lead verifies case count against the manifest, logs seal numbers, signs the release form. At hand-over, the courier must receive the instruction stated below.

dispatch memo: the istwyn norwyn courier leaves the lamael kaswyn briwyn tamix jorael gorix zoreth holir ledger at gate 3079 under passcode 677723

## Support

Pairwise is the matching service. GC pauses above 200ms trip the liveness probe and cause churn in the broker. Before escalating: check heap dumps in the ops bucket, confirm the arena allocator flag is set, and rule out the nightly reindex. Known-bad builds are listed in OUTAGES.md. If pauses persist after a rolling restart, page the runtime team at the address below.

escalation mailbox, kaweg-kahif: druwyn.sordor@nelvroworks.corp